Output 2691aae6d99930bc965fc10378260484b59c19c121587cfae38c007e27fb4291:0

value
1582067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869191328119609f9672084ef42a315c4257637c OP_EQUAL
address
MLAhAKXVw2LAN4sZS9HCjJfbA7WaCkc2CQ
transaction
2691aae6d99930bc965fc10378260484b59c19c121587cfae38c007e27fb4291
spent
true